Deep Magic Volume 2 (p.173)
Dreamstride
3-level Illusion
Ritual - does not require spell slot, takes 10 minutes longer
Casting Time: 1 action
Range/Area: Self
Components: Verbal, Somatic
Duration: Concentration, 10 minutes
Damage/Effect: Communication
You reach out with your consciousness and step into the dreams of a creature you can see or a creature that is known to you. The creature must be on the same plane of existence as you and have a minimum Intelligence score of 7. If the target is not asleep or in meditation (in the case of elves or similar races) when the spell is cast, the spell fails. This spell has no effect on constructs or undead.
When you cast the spell, you enter your target’s dream, and you view the events as an invisible third party. The creature is unaware of your presence, and you cannot interact with the dream in any way other than the method listed below.
As an action, you can reach out your consciousness and attempt to influence the course of the dream. For example, you may cause something new to appear or cause the tone of the dream to change to a nightmare (or vice-versa) or influence a “character” in the dream other than the target to act a certain way. When you attempt to influence the dream, your target must succeed on a Wisdom saving throw against your spell save DC. On a failed save, your attempt to alter the dream is successful. On a successful save, you are immediately ejected from the dream as the dreamer awakens.
For the duration of the spell, your body lies in repose in the location you cast the spell. You are blind and deaf to your body’s surroundings, though you can feel and are aware if you take damage. If your body is moved, the spell ends. If your target is awakened, the spell ends.
Available for: Druid, Wizard
